5630s actually, They're roughly twice the lumens of 5050s. 5050s
5050 LED | 5.0 mm x 5.0 mm | 25 mm² | 16-22 lumens | 60 mA @ 2.8-3.4 Volts |
5630 LED | 5.6 mm x 3.0 mm | 16.8 mm² | 45-50 lumens | 150 mA @ 2.8-3.4 Volts |
And the strips were 300 leds per 5 meters, that's basically the standard. Compared to Swampfinz link for example with 5050s and 300 leds per 5 meters, should be roughly twice the output.
Just checked, it's drawing 156 watts at 12.5v If they were all running perfectly according to specs that would put them at something like 14,000 lumens.
After a couple years of wear and heat I'd be surprised if they're at half that though.
